Factors to Consider When Choosing Affordable Student Housing

When choosing affordable student housing, there are several factors to consider, including:

  • Location: The location of the accommodation is an important consideration, as it can impact access to campus, public transport, and local amenities. Accommodation located further from campus may be cheaper, but transportation costs may increase.
  • Rent: The cost of rent is a crucial factor to consider when selecting affordable student accommodation. It’s important to set a budget and research accommodation options within that budget range.
  • Amenities: Consider the facilities and amenities included in the accommodation, such as internet, laundry facilities, common areas, and parking. It’s important to prioritize the amenities that are important to you when selecting accommodation.
  • Safety: Safety is paramount when selecting accommodation. Look for accommodation options that have secure locks, adequate lighting, and safety measures in place.
  • Roommates: Sharing accommodation with roommates can help to reduce costs, but it’s important to consider compatibility and ensure that the living situation will be comfortable and suitable for all parties.
  • Lease terms: Review the lease terms carefully, considering the length of the lease, any penalties for breaking the lease, and any hidden fees.
  • The reputation of landlord/management: Research the reputation of the landlord or management company to ensure that they have a good track record of maintaining the property and responding promptly to maintenance issues.

Considering these factors when choosing affordable student accommodation can help students to make informed decisions that meet their needs and preferences while staying within their budget.

Tips for Finding Cheap Student Accommodation

Here are some tips for finding cheap student accommodation:

  • Start your search early: Begin your accommodation search as early as possible to ensure you have enough time to find affordable options.
  • Research multiple options: Research a variety of accommodation options, including on-campus accommodation, private student accommodation providers, and shared housing.
  • Consider living with roommates: Sharing accommodation with roommates can significantly reduce costs.
  • Utilize online resources: Utilize online resources, such as student accommodation websites and social media groups, to find affordable accommodation options.
  • Negotiate rent: Negotiate rent with the landlord or management company to see if they are willing to lower the price.
  • Look for accommodation in less popular areas: Accommodation located further from campus or in less popular areas may be more affordable.
  • Check for special deals: Keep an eye out for special deals or promotions offered by accommodation providers.
  • Utilize student services: Check with your university’s student services department to see if they offer any resources or assistance in finding affordable accommodation.

By following these tips and being proactive in their search, students can find affordable accommodation options that meet their needs and preferences while staying within their budget.
